Mickaël Gelabale (born May 22, 1983) is a French professional basketball player who last played for Élan Chalon of the Pro B. He also represents the France national basketball team internationally. Standing at 2.01 m (6 ft 7 in), he plays either at the small forward position or the power forward position in a small ball configuration. Read more on Wikipedia
